Hey Guys,

Just wondering if its possible to find an online Guide to Aussie ALA's somewhere. Considering they are not in ERSA, and im trying to find some good ones, where i can take a small lightie in and have some fun on short hilly dirt strips :)

John

zepthiir
8th May 2005, 00:36
Go to your local pilot shop and look for the country airstrip guide. Has details for quite a few ALA's and there is a version available for each state. Probably a good start to what your looking for.

bushy
8th May 2005, 03:54
Or the AOPA airstrip guide. But they do cost money.

Obiwan
9th May 2005, 04:10
The AOPA guide includes all ALAs in Australia, the country airstrip guides are divided in to states - howver you do get the neat little 'mud maps' and the info is laid out in an 'ERSA-like' format which may be more familiar. It comes down to personal preference, I have both.
